Transaction 82968d4979421413406195f9f5ac39f3b21f324f7c4a61363ac5276f3524ada8
1 Input
1 Output
-
82968d4979421413406195f9f5ac39f3b21f324f7c4a61363ac5276f3524ada8:0
- value
- 77010326
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83924dc595995015f9b1225a80bc265fc6617373 OP_EQUAL
- address
- 3Dghi3F9kZByeXEJDkrSU9M2c5zWRNnGQN